WebJul 10, 2024 · Exploring the 'fight-or-flight' response. The ‘fight-or-flight response’ is the ultimate survival tool. It describes the instinctive physiological responses that all humans and most mammals experience when faced with a threatening situation. Historically, this ‘threatening situation’ could have easily been a tiger.

WebThe two most important parts in you Fight or Flight response are: the Autonomic Nervous System and catecholamines. The ANS is the system that oversees all the body functions that don’t require specific thought as moving an arm does, for example breathing, heartbeat, and your digestive system. . Small and large objects activate various ... quiche od špinataWebSep 13, 2005 · The combined effects of these two systems are the fight-or-flight response. When the hypothalamus tells the sympathetic nervous system to kick into gear, the overall effect is that the body speeds up, tenses up and becomes generally very alert.
